  • Cuatro
    replied
    As you can see it is still dry after finishing the rear. Then it began to rain. A lot... So for the front the shocks were bottoming out with any bump and they are extremely short shocks so finding shorter ones is hard. Plus it already had non-blown KYBs.

    So here is a pic of the lower shock mount which is usally bolted to the control arm.


    Then I took it and flipped it over and welded it to the control arm giving me about an extra 2 inches of travel


    Heres a pic of the front setup back together. (I later removed the perch on the bottom to go as low as I can without cutting anything.)

  • Cuatro
    replied
    OK so here's an update on progress. Yesterday I re-worked the suspension. I ordered ebay coils for a civic and they actually worked AMAZING. Fitment of springs and drop w/o the adjustable perches was spot on.

    Here is a pic of the ghetto set up that was in the rear.


    Pic of new springs in place


    New stance in the rear. This is as good as it is going to get in the rear for these wheels...
